Grade FDC Steel vs. S32550 Stainless Steel

Both grade FDC steel and S32550 stainless steel are iron alloys. They have 63% of their average alloy composition in common. There are 26 material properties with values for both materials. Properties with values for just one material (9, in this case) are not shown.

For each property being compared, the top bar is grade FDC steel and the bottom bar is S32550 stainless steel.
